About Sugarloaf

Sugarloaf is a small rural locality in the Hunter Valley hinterland of New South Wales, situated approximately 180 kilometres north of Sydney within the Dungog Shire. Covering around 35 square kilometres of forested hills and farmland near the Paterson River catchment, the locality lies north-west of Dungog in the scenic Barrington hinterland. With a 2021 Census population of 65 residents, Sugarloaf is a quiet rural community set among the beautiful landscapes of the upper Hunter hinterland.

The locality sits in the gently forested hills and rural valleys of the Dungog Shire, named after the distinctive sugarloaf-shaped hill that characterises many rural Australian localities. The area supports small-scale farming, hobby farms, and lifestyle properties within easy reach of Dungog's services and the broader Hunter Valley. Dungog, approximately 20 kilometres to the south-east, provides schools, supermarkets, and a strong community spirit, while the Barrington Tops National Park and Paterson River offer outstanding natural recreation nearby.
